I didn't spot anything in the libdrm changelog relevant to this. There's
a few buffer flushing changes in the newer ddx driver, but they appeared
related to corruption issues rather than crashes.

I'd built compiz from source and installed it, but on restart unity
didn't come up.  Does compiz need to be installed to /usr or is the
default /usr/local supposed to work?  Or does unity need rebuilt against
the new compiz or something?

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to xserver-xorg-video-intel in Ubuntu.
https://bugs.launchpad.net/bugs/1056039

Title:
  X crashes in drm_intel_gem_bo_close_vma <-
  drm_intel_gem_bo_unreference_final <-
  drm_intel_gem_bo_unreference_final ...

Status in “xserver-xorg-video-intel” package in Ubuntu:
  Fix Released
Status in “xserver-xorg-video-intel” source package in Precise:
  Incomplete

Bug description:
  TEST CASE:
  Setup:
  #. CCSM > Composite > Unredirect Fullscreen Windows = ON
  #. Install Chromium or Chrome browser.
  #. Run ccsm and ensure the Scale plugin is loaded and "Initiate Window Picker"
     is bound to Shift+Alt+Up.

  Actions:
  #. Open a Chrome/Chromium window.
  #. Open a gnome-terminal window (Ctrl+Alt+T)
  #. Move the gnome-terminal to the centre of the screen, above the Chrome
     window.
  #. Click on the Chrome window and make it fullscreen (F11).
  #. Hold Shift+Alt and tap Up to engage scale mode. Keep holding Shift+Alt
     for a few seconds.

  Expected Result:
    Windows get scaled and you can see both the Chrome and Terminal windows.

  crashes Xorg in:

  (gdb) bt
  #0  0x00007fb5122afc62 in drm_intel_gem_bo_close_vma (
      bufmgr_gem=0x7fb518abb990, bo_gem=0x7fb518abb940)
      at ../../intel/intel_bufmgr_gem.c:1017
  #1  0x00007fb5122b152f in drm_intel_gem_bo_unreference_final (
      bo=0x7fb518abb940, time=80627) at ../../intel/intel_bufmgr_gem.c:1073
  #2  0x00007fb5122b14a0 in drm_intel_gem_bo_unreference_final (
      bo=0x7fb519032d10, time=80627) at ../../intel/intel_bufmgr_gem.c:1048
  #3  0x00007fb5122b16cc in drm_intel_gem_bo_unreference (bo=0x7fb519032d10)
      at ../../intel/intel_bufmgr_gem.c:1118
  #4  drm_intel_gem_bo_unreference (bo=0x7fb519032d10)
      at ../../intel/intel_bufmgr_gem.c:1105
  #5  0x00007fb5124d25f5 in intel_batch_submit (scrn=0x7fb518537da0)
      at ../../src/intel_batchbuffer.c:305
  #6  0x00007fb51615d004 in _CallCallbacks (pcbl=0x7fb5165187a8, call_data=0x0)
      at ../../dix/dixutils.c:768
  #7  0x00007fb516295f9b in CallCallbacks (call_data=0x0, pcbl=0x7fb5165187a8)
      at ../../include/callback.h:86
  #8  FlushAllOutput () at ../../os/io.c:647
  #9  0x00007fb516158757 in Dispatch () at ../../dix/dispatch.c:465
  #10 0x00007fb5161477ba in main (argc=8, argv=<optimised out>,
      envp=<optimised out>) at ../../dix/main.c:287

  ProblemType: Bug
  DistroRelease: Ubuntu 12.04
  Package: xserver-xorg 1:7.6+12ubuntu1
  ProcVersionSignature: Ubuntu 3.2.0-31.50-generic 3.2.28
  Uname: Linux 3.2.0-31-generic x86_64
  .tmp.unity.support.test.0:

  ApportVersion: 2.0.1-0ubuntu13
  Architecture: amd64
  CompizPlugins: 
[core,composite,opengl,compiztoolbox,decor,mousepoll,gnomecompat,resize,vpswitch,grid,move,imgpng,regex,animation,wall,place,fade,session,expo,workarounds,scale,ezoom,unityshell]
  CompositorRunning: compiz
  Date: Tue Sep 25 17:01:24 2012
  DistUpgraded: Fresh install
  DistroCodename: precise
  DistroVariant: ubuntu
  ExtraDebuggingInterest: Yes,
  GraphicsCard:
   Intel Corporation 2nd Generation Core Processor Family Integrated Graphics 
Controller [8086:0102] (rev 09) (prog-if 00 [VGA controller])
     Subsystem: Dell Device [1028:047e]
  InstallationMedia: Ubuntu 12.04 LTS "Precise Pangolin" - Release amd64 
(20120425)
  MachineType: Dell Inc. OptiPlex 990
  ProcEnviron:
   LANGUAGE=en_AU:en
   TERM=xterm
   PATH=(custom, no user)
   LANG=en_AU.UTF-8
   SHELL=/bin/bash
  ProcKernelCmdLine: BOOT_IMAGE=/boot/vmlinuz-3.2.0-31-generic 
root=UUID=9f6f99e2-1189-4bf1-bff7-af137071f572 ro quiet splash vt.handoff=7
  SourcePackage: xorg
  UpgradeStatus: No upgrade log present (probably fresh install)
  dmi.bios.date: 09/10/2011
  dmi.bios.vendor: Dell Inc.
  dmi.bios.version: A07
  dmi.board.name: 0D6H9T
  dmi.board.vendor: Dell Inc.
  dmi.board.version: A00
  dmi.chassis.type: 15
  dmi.chassis.vendor: Dell Inc.
  dmi.modalias: 
dmi:bvnDellInc.:bvrA07:bd09/10/2011:svnDellInc.:pnOptiPlex990:pvr01:rvnDellInc.:rn0D6H9T:rvrA00:cvnDellInc.:ct15:cvr:
  dmi.product.name: OptiPlex 990
  dmi.product.version: 01
  dmi.sys.vendor: Dell Inc.
  version.compiz: compiz 1:0.9.7.8-0ubuntu1.4
  version.ia32-libs: ia32-libs N/A
  version.libdrm2: libdrm2 2.4.32-1ubuntu1
  version.libgl1-mesa-dri: libgl1-mesa-dri 8.0.3+8.0.2-0ubuntu3.2
  version.libgl1-mesa-dri-experimental: libgl1-mesa-dri-experimental N/A
  version.libgl1-mesa-glx: libgl1-mesa-glx 8.0.3+8.0.2-0ubuntu3.2
  version.xserver-xorg-core: xserver-xorg-core 2:1.11.4-0ubuntu10.7
  version.xserver-xorg-input-evdev: xserver-xorg-input-evdev 1:2.7.0-0ubuntu1.2
  version.xserver-xorg-video-ati: xserver-xorg-video-ati 
1:6.14.99~git20111219.aacbd629-0ubuntu2
  version.xserver-xorg-video-intel: xserver-xorg-video-intel 2:2.17.0-1ubuntu4.1
  version.xserver-xorg-video-nouveau: xserver-xorg-video-nouveau 
1:0.0.16+git20111201+b5534a1-1build2

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/xserver-xorg-video-intel/+bug/1056039/+subscriptions

-- 
Mailing list: https://launchpad.net/~desktop-packages
Post to     : [email protected]
Unsubscribe : https://launchpad.net/~desktop-packages
More help   : https://help.launchpad.net/ListHelp

Reply via email to